The Alliance for Clinical Trials in Oncology Foundation (Foundation) is a foundation created to enhance and expand the ability of the Alliance for Clinical Trials in Oncology (Alliance) to conduct cancer clinical research and address important treatment questions through large-scale clinical trials. Through efforts of the Foundation in support of the Alliance, clinical trials and laboratory research are conducted to discover new or improved ways to prevent, treat, and cure many types of cancer, including leukemia and lymphoma, and cancers of the breast, prostate, lung, and gastrointestinal (GI) tract, and help educate the medical community on methods of cancer diagnosis, treatment, and prevention.

The Alliance for Clinical Trials in Oncology Foundation and its subsidiaries are looking for a Procurement Specialist who is excited to help drive efficiency and cost savings within our organization. This role will be responsible for streamlining processes related to the selection of service providers/third-party organizations, assisting with the completion of appropriate procurement forms such as RFPs and other competitive processes for securing goods and services, hands-on involvement with federal grants, pharmaceuticals, contracts, and ensuring compliance with appropriate policies and procedures. Role & Responsibilities

 Work with Organization departments and entities to scope departmental needs and identify appropriate vendors

Assist in procurement processes in accordance with the Procurement Policy and Federal Guidelines when required

Assist staff in preparing applicable procurement documents, advertising and soliciting responses/proposals, and evaluating response/proposal packages for business requirements

Work with the Quality Management and Compliance (QMC) team to ensure risk assessment and other qualification requirements are completed promptly

Provide the Contract Administration team with vendor information necessary to initiate vendor agreement/SOW/etc

Assist in reviewing contracts with vendors, including SOWs, MSA, and addendums

Monitor contract performance and compliance, ensuring all parties fulfill their obligations and contractual requirements

Cross functionally operates with multiple departments, including contract administration, QMC, finance, and operations

Periodically review the Organization's procurement policy and procedures and provide suggestions on updates as needed

Provide guidance on policy and procedures to organization personnel as needed

Conduct market research, best practices investigations, and industry trends analyses for specific procurement and contracting efforts

Participate in special projects/initiatives under the supervision of a senior staff/manager.

Assist with negotiating pricing and business term negotiations

Facilitate and coordinate review by other departments such as Finance and Legal as needed

Managing and maintaining contracts with vendors

Set up new vendors in the Accounting System, collect and attach the required documentation to the vendor record

Maintaining accurate and complete financial and vendor records

Develop and maintain the Preferred Vendor list

Oversee vendor onboarding and maintain the integrity of vendor files and documents, such as W-9s, to ensure compliant, complete, and accurate information

Responsible for 1099 management and preparation and other tax-related filings

Support annual independent audits and occasional internal audits and related requests

Building and managing business relationships with both internal and external customers

Participate in the implementation of the new ERP and its set-up

Provide backup assistance to accounts payable when needed

Provide training, direction, and technical guidance to staff

Other related duties as assigned to meet departmental and Organizational objectives
